Rationalised range
The launch of the Austin Metro in October 1980 was preceded by a rationalisation of the 21-year-old Mini range, with the Clubman saloon and 1275GT both discontinued. The remaining three-car line-up comprised the Mini City, Mini HL and Mini HL Estate, the latter being a rebadged version of the old Clubman Estate.
